The height of the BC, drawn to the side AD of the parallelogram ABCD. Divides this side into two segments AK = 7 cm, KD = 15 cm Find the area of the parallelogram if the angle is A = 45 degrees.

1. It is known that the area of a parallelogram is equal to the product of its side by the height lowered to this side.

2. For the parallelogram given in the problem statement, the area is S = AD * BK.

We calculate the value of BK from a right-angled triangle ABK:

BK: AK = tg 45 ° = 1, so BK = AK = 7 cm.

Side AD consists of segments AK and KD, which are 7 cm and 15 cm, respectively, therefore AD = 7 cm + 15 cm = 22 cm.

3. Let’s calculate what the area is equal to

S = 22 cm * 7 cm = 154 cm².

Answer: The area of the parallelogram is 154 cm².
